高精度测量F-P标准具间距的光谱方法
Spectrum Method of F-P Etalon Spacing High Precision Measurement
【摘要】 利用高分辨率光谱分析仪对空气隙F P标准具透射谐振峰频率进行测量 ,然后通过直线拟合获得自由谱域 ,从而计算得出F P标准具的间距。对F P标准具间距测量的精度进行分析 ,F P标准具间距测量的相对误差为2× 10 -3 。提出了一种新颖的入射光与F P标准具垂直的精确调节方法
【Abstract】 In this paper, a method was reported that used a high precision optical spectrum analyzer to measure transmission resonant frequency of air gap F P etalon and got its free spectrum range by linear fitting. The spacing of F P etalon was calculated based on this. The measuring precision of this method was analyzed, which showed that the relative error of F P etalon spacing measurement was 2×10 -3 . A novel method of F P etalon perpendicularity adjusting was introduced as well.
